Remove main file, fix project name

This commit is contained in:
Mikko Ahlroth 2024-04-11 17:58:55 +03:00
parent 0af6e83cec
commit b78d2f76ae
2 changed files with 1 additions and 29 deletions

View file

@ -1,4 +1,4 @@
name = "gloss2"
name = "gloss"
version = "1.0.0"
target = "javascript"

View file

@ -1,28 +0,0 @@
import gleam/result
import gleam/option
import gleam/io
import gloss/builder
import gloss/config.{type Configuration, Configuration}
import gloss/defaults
pub fn main() {
let config =
defaults.default_config(
"Random Notes",
"http://localhost:61055",
config.Author(
"Mikko Ahlroth",
option.Some("mikko@ahlroth.fi"),
option.Some("https://social.ahlcode.fi/@nicd"),
),
"© Mikko Ahlroth",
)
io.debug(build(config))
}
pub fn build(config: Configuration) {
use db <- result.try(builder.parse(config))
let compiled = builder.compile(db, config)
let posts = builder.render(db, compiled, config)
builder.write(posts, config)
}